How Basketball Card Values Are Determined

Value assessment requires analyzing the card’s physical condition, including centering, edges, and corners, as well as print clarity. Grading services lend credibility and can inflate prices substantially if the card scores highly. Card rarity, based on print runs and serial numbering, is paramount. Popularity of the player combined with recent market trends and auction results also steer final valuations, as do autograph certifications.

Should You Sell Basketball Cards Locally or Online?

Aurora sellers can weigh local convenience against wider online reach when selling basketball cards. Local shops provide immediate engagement and possibly quicker cash transactions but with a smaller buyer base. Online platforms, like TradingCardsMarketplace.com, open doors to a national and international clientele willing to pay premium prices, especially for graded or rare cards.

Using both avenues to compare offers can be the most effective strategy for maximizing returns on your basketball card collection.

Tips Before Selling Your Basketball Card Collection

  • Sort cards into key categories to simplify valuation and sale.
  • Research comparable recent sales for pricing insight.
  • Protect cards with appropriate sleeves to maintain value.
  • Don’t rely on age alone to determine value — player popularity and condition are crucial.
  • Seek multiple opinions for large or mixed collections.
  • Understand cash offers differ from retail or online sale prices.

Popular Basketball Card Products Collectors Look For in Aurora

Aurora collectors gravitate toward Panini Prizm, Optic, and Select sets for their variety of rookie cards and parallels. National Treasures and Flawless denote high-end investing with autographs and memorabilia inclusions. Mosaic and hobby boxes geared towards rookies and autographed inserts also have strong followings, alongside graded card slabs.

Rookie cards, relic cards, autograph cards, sealed wax packs, and complete sets are all highly sought within this community.
